Method

Cooking Pasta

  1. 1

    Boil Water

    In a large pot, bring 4 quarts of water to a rolling boil. Add 1 tablespoon of salt.

  2. 2

    Cook Spaghetti

    Add the spaghetti to the boiling water and cook according to package instructions until al dente, usually about 8-10 minutes.

  3. 3

    Drain Pasta

    Once cooked, drain the pasta in a colander and set aside, reserving about 1 cup of the pasta water.

Preparing Vegetables

  1. 4

    Chop Vegetables

    While the pasta cooks, chop the bell peppers, zucchini, carrot, and halve the cherry tomatoes.

  2. 5

    Sauté Vegetables

    In a large skillet, heat 3 tablespoons of olive oil over medium heat. Add the chopped vegetables and sauté for about 5-7 minutes until tender.

  3. 6

    Add Spinach

    Stir in the fresh spinach and cook until wilted, about 2 minutes.

Making Garlic Sauce

  1. 7

    Prepare Garlic

    In the same skillet with the vegetables, add minced garlic and red pepper flakes. Sauté for 1-2 minutes until fragrant.

  2. 8

    Combine Sauce Ingredients

    Add lemon juice, black pepper, and half of the reserved pasta water to the skillet. Stir to combine.

Combining Everything

  1. 9

    Mix Pasta and Sauce

    Add the drained spaghetti to the skillet and toss everything together. If the mixture seems dry, add more reserved pasta water as needed.

  2. 10

    Serve

    Plate the pasta primavera and sprinkle with grated Parmesan cheese before serving.
